A video has surfaced online capturing the moment social media activist Verydarkman (VDM) forced a Dangote truck to park after it reportedly rammed into a Mercedes-Benz C300 in Edo state.

The incident attracted a crowd of onlookers, visibly upset by the reckless driving, which has become a growing concern in the state.

In the footage, the rear of the black Mercedes-Benz C300 is seen severely damaged.

VDM, along with another man, was seen actively directing the truck driver on where to pull over, ensuring the vehicle did not flee the scene.

Verydarkman, who has recently been in Edo state to address the rising cases of road accidents involving Dangote trucks, expressed disappointment at witnessing such an incident firsthand.

The activist has been outspoken about the dangers posed by reckless truck drivers and has even taken a proactive step by initiating the construction of speed bumps in high-risk areas to prevent further tragedies.

VDM drags Dangote Group over accident victim

Meanwhile, Legit.ng previously reported that Verydarkman called out Dangote Group for abandoning a 22-year-old woman allegedly hit by one of its trucks in Auchi, Edo state.

He claimed the lady has spent 11 months hospitalised with over ₦5 million in unpaid bills.

VDM demanded accountability from Dangote, warning the company’s trucks won’t operate in Auchi until victims are supported.
